Hello, On Thu, Nov 10, 2005 at 01:42:36PM +0200, Pekka H wrote: > I have AlphaServer ES40 and it work's just fine with self compiled > 2.4.31 kernel, but when trying to use > grsec patched kernel, (same version) using those grsec options from > www.grsecurity.net/quickstart.pdf > It always hangs.. I haven't checked the options above, but the organisation I worked at used grsecurity extensivly, also on alpha. When I left, one machine become a headless server which was configured even tighter than before. The only difference might be, that the latest kernel used was probably a late 2.4.2x, not (yet) 2.4.3x, but that should not make a difference. > At the moment I do not have the kernel hang message because machine is > about 200km from > here (I'll get it to morrow) but is there some know'n bug etc on that That would be very helpful indeed. > combination 2.4.31 + grsec > or is there some default option that should absolutely enabled/disabled > on alpha machines? None that I know of, but with grsecurity in general you can configure your system too tight, so I assume that to be a general problem, but without logs ...
